The Origins of Ethereum
Ethereum was proposed in 2013 by Vitalik Buterin, a programmer and cryptocurrency researcher who believed blockchain technology could do much more than process financial transactions.
Together with a team of developers, Buterin launched Ethereum in 2015. The goal was to create a decentralized platform where applications could run without relying on central authorities such as banks, corporations, or governments.
Ethereum quickly gained popularity because of its flexibility and ability to support programmable smart contracts.
How Ethereum Works
Ethereum operates on blockchain technology similar to Bitcoin, but with additional features that make it far more versatile.
Its network allows developers to create:
Smart contracts
Decentralized applications (dApps)
Decentralized finance platforms (DeFi)
NFT marketplaces
Blockchain-based games
Smart contracts are self-executing agreements written in code. They automatically perform actions when certain conditions are met, eliminating the need for intermediaries.
The native cryptocurrency of the Ethereum network is Ether (ETH), which is used to pay transaction and network fees.

Ethereum’s Transition to Proof of Stake
One of Ethereum’s most important upgrades was its transition from Proof of Work to Proof of Stake.
This change significantly reduced energy consumption while improving scalability and network efficiency.
Under Proof of Stake, validators secure the network by staking ETH instead of using massive mining hardware. This shift made Ethereum more environmentally friendly compared to traditional cryptocurrency mining systems.
Challenges Facing Ethereum
Despite its success, Ethereum faces several challenges:
High transaction fees during heavy usage
Competition from newer blockchains
Regulatory uncertainty
Security risks in smart contracts
Network scalability concerns
Developers continue working on upgrades designed to improve speed, reduce fees, and expand Ethereum’s capabilities.
